Transaction 963531953c5d1e680b0ac332ac8ea8505cbeb54a10455ca6c709bf010bcdd0bd
1 Input
1 Output
-
963531953c5d1e680b0ac332ac8ea8505cbeb54a10455ca6c709bf010bcdd0bd:0
- value
- 34525618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b589021317aed5d3621a4bdd98c0e53d0bae0e57 OP_EQUAL
- address
- MQT2feA3VJG8NCvxqgYDRzEPqt1TSF393n